The Difference Between Mold and Mildew

Although mold and mildew may sound very similar, they’re very different things. Both of these microbes are fungi and require a lot of moisture, air and food to thrive. They can grow anywhere with a temperature between 5 and 40 degrees celcius. The only way that you can effectively remove mold and mildew from your home is to keep it as dry as possible. This means that you’ll need to patch up any leaks that are present in your plumbing and also clean up any water messes that are around.

Mildew In Drains

Mildew is considered the less problematic and severe of the two. These types of microbial growth are less likely to become health hazards. Mildew is usually characterized as greyish white or brown powder. You will usually find them on the surface of different types of materials, and they essentially look like flour. This type of fungi is more likely to grow on living organic material, like leather, wood or paper, so if you have wooden floorboards, you’ll want to keep an eye out for this type of fungi.

Although mildew is considered the less problematic fungi of the two, it can still cause a whole host of health concerns. Many people have had severe allergic reactions to mildew.

The good news is that mildew is easily killed with either bleach or vinegar. It doesn’t spread as easily as mold, so, in theory, you should be able to get rid of this quite easily. After you’ve patched up the leaks and cracks discovered from the drain cleaning service inspection, the mildew will not continue to spread much at all.

Mold In Drains

Unlike mildew, mold is much more difficult to get rid of. It grows really quickly, and can produce spores within 24 to 48 hours. These spores are considered to be tremendous allergens and can easily irritate the human body. In fact, mold can cause serious health problems. Those with respiratory conditions are particularly susceptible to the effects of mold.

Mold looks significantly different from mildew. Unlike mildew, which has a powdery white texture, mold often looks like a dark mass. Some people even mistake it for dirt. The colours can range anywhere from black to dark green to even bright red. You’ll also notice a very offensive odor coming from the mold. It could smell like sewage or it could just give off a very musty smell. Either way, the odor is usually quite prominent and difficult to ignore. You’ll notice it spread throughout your entire home.

Mold can also cause significantly more damage than mildew to the structure of your home. It can easily eat away at Wood and drywall. On top of all of that, the spores can easily make their way into porous materials. At which point, it’s incredibly difficult to remove.
